DeGraffinreed Named November Sunrise Rotary Student of the Month
AIKEN, S.C. - University of South Carolina Aiken women’s basketball student-athlete Hannah DeGraffinreed has been selected as the November Sunrise Rotary Student of the Month.
DeGraffinreed is the second straight Pacer student-athlete to win the school award as Tripp Warrick (North Augusta, S.C./North Augusta) of the USC Aiken baseball team was chosen the October Sunrise Rotary Student of the Month.
A Sociology major, DeGraffinreed was named to the Peach Belt Conference Presidential Honor Roll in the summer of 2011.
She begins the 2011-12 USC Aiken women’s basketball season as a preseason All-Conference selection.
DeGraffinreed (Raleigh, N.C./Merrimack College) concluded last season by being selected to the 2010-11 Peach Belt Conference All-Conference Second-Team.
DeGraffinreed, who was also tabbed to the 2011 Peach Belt All-Tournament Team, averaged 11.9 points and 5.8 rebounds per game last year.
DeGraffinreed set a new PBC Tournament record last season by hitting all seven of her shots in USC Aiken's Peach Belt Conference Tournament quarterfinal win over Francis Marion. She was fourth in the conference overall last year with a .538 field goal percentage. She scored in double figures 24 times last year.
The senior also claimed two double-doubles during the 2010-11 season, including finishing with 17 points and 14 rebounds in USC Aiken’s win over then No. 2 Lander on Feb. 23, 2011.
